summ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orNicolas Boichat <drinkcat@chromium.org>2018-07-09 11:19:36 +0800
committerchrome-bot <chrome-bot@chromium.org>2018-07-09 20:11:11 -0700
commit0ceecc93aa1a52f69625eebfb729d77713b0a898 (patch)
treeef1d60884e8e29191b9eac669572ac9ce02db1c7
parentb69b099542b49242df118f33ca68bb4df5d876ec (diff)
downloadchrome-ec-0ceecc93aa1a52f69625eebfb729d77713b0a898.tar.gz
meowth_fp: flash_fp_mpu: Make sure WP is deasserted
BRANCH=none BUG=none TEST=flash_fp_mcu complains if WP is asserted Change-Id: I2a84e568fdd54636c357857c4e70be45557635cb Signed-off-by: Nicolas Boichat <drinkcat@chromium.org> Reviewed-on: https://chromium-review.googlesource.com/1128783 Reviewed-by: Nicolas Norvez <norvez@chromium.org>
-rwxr-xr-xboard/meowth_fp/flash_fp_mcu5
1 files changed, 5 insertions, 0 deletions
diff --git a/board/meowth_fp/flash_fp_mcu b/board/meowth_fp/flash_fp_mcu
index 19295459b7..68ebed516b 100755
--- a/board/meowth_fp/flash_fp_mcu
+++ b/board/meowth_fp/flash_fp_mcu
@@ -43,6 +43,11 @@ if [ ! -f "$1" ]; then
exit 1
fi
+if ectool gpioget EC_WP_L | grep -q '= 0'; then
+ echo "Please make sure WP is deasserted."
+ exit 1
+fi
+
# Ensure the ACPI is not cutting power when unloading cros-ec-spi
echo ${GPIO_PWREN} > /sys/class/gpio/export
echo "out" > /sys/class/gpio/gpio${GPIO_PWREN}/direction